What Is a Kayak Skeg and What Does It Do?
A kayak skeg is a thin, fin-shaped blade housed inside a recessed slot, called a skeg box, on the underside of your kayak near the stern. You lower it with a slider or cable from the cockpit. Once deployed, the blade adds sideways drag at the back of the boat, which counteracts the wind and wave forces that try to pivot your bow.
The skeg does not steer. It does not turn your kayak left or right. It simply holds the stern steady so the bow stops swinging off course. That distinction is what separates a skeg from a rudder, and it is the most important concept to grasp before you ever touch the slider.
Where to place a skeg on a kayak? On production touring and sea kayaks, the skeg is mounted just forward of the stern, centered on the keel line, inside a molded or glued skeg box. Aftermarket skeg kits follow the same rule: roughly 18 to 24 inches ahead of the stern, on the centerline, in a spot that sits underwater at rest.
Anatomy terms worth knowing: the skeg box is the slot that holds the blade; the skeg slider or cable control is what you pull from the cockpit; and deployment simply means how far the blade sticks down below the hull.
Weather Cocking Explained: Why Your Kayak Turns Into the Wind
Weather cocking is the tendency of a kayak's bow to swing upwind when wind hits the broad side of the hull. On a calm day you barely notice it. In 10 to 15 knots of crosswind, the bow can swing 20 degrees or more off course every few strokes, and you will find yourself bracing hard on the high side and sweep stroking constantly just to hold a line.
It happens because wind pushes against the tall, broad face of the bow deck. The bow has more windage than the stern, so it gets shoved sideways faster. With nothing to anchor the back of the boat, the stern slides downwind and the bow pivots upwind.
Dropping the skeg adds drag at the stern. The stern stops sliding, the bow stops swinging, and your kayak holds a straight course. The skeg does not magically cancel the wind, it just gives the stern the grip it needs to fight back.
When to Deploy the Skeg: Calm vs Windy Conditions
Here is the field rule I teach new paddlers: deploy the skeg any time wind or waves make your kayak yaw off course. Leave it stowed in flat, calm conditions where the boat tracks naturally.
The exact amount depends on wind direction relative to your course. Use this cheat sheet as a starting point and adjust by feel:
- Upwind (paddling into the wind): 0 percent skeg, fully retracted. The wind already helps your tracking. Adding skeg creates drag with no benefit.
- Crosswind (wind hitting your side): Start at 50 percent skeg and adjust up or down until you paddle evenly on both sides.
- Downwind (wind at your back): Start at 100 percent skeg, fully deployed. The skeg keeps the stern planted so the bow does not get blown off line.
- Calm water, no wind: Skeg stowed. Tracking is automatic, and a deployed skeg just adds drag.
Sea kayak instructors often teach the same progression. As one forum regular put it on the UK Rivers Guidebook: skeg folded up going into wind, half-down in crosswind, fully down going downwind. That rule holds on lakes, bays, and open ocean alike.
How to Tune the Skeg Amount: Slider, Not Switch
The single biggest mistake beginners make is treating the skeg like a switch: either fully retracted or fully down. A skeg is a slider. You adjust the deployment incrementally until the boat tracks straight with even strokes. Here is the step-by-step process I use every time I launch in wind.
Step 1: Stow the skeg fully before you paddle. Start with the blade retracted so you can feel how the boat behaves naturally. This baseline tells you whether you need any skeg at all.
Step 2: Paddle on a known heading for 30 seconds. Pick a landmark straight ahead. Note whether the bow drifts upwind, downwind, or holds true.
Step 3: Deploy a small amount, about 25 percent. Pull the slider out a quarter of its travel. Paddle for another 30 seconds on the same heading.
Step 4: Adjust up or down by feel. If the bow still weather-cocks, drop more skeg. If the bow now falls off downwind, you have gone too far and need to retract slightly.
Step 5: Lock in the sweet spot. The right setting is the smallest deployment that lets you paddle with even strokes on both sides. Once you find it, leave the slider alone and let the boat work.
How do you know when you have it right? Use this diagnostic table:
| What You Feel | What It Means | What To Do |
|---|---|---|
| Bow drifts upwind; you brace and sweep-stroke to hold course | Too little skeg | Deploy more skeg in small increments |
| Bow falls off downwind; stern feels planted and heavy | Too much skeg | Retract skeg a little at a time |
| Boat tracks straight with even strokes on both sides | Skeg is dialed in | Leave the slider where it is |
Recheck the skeg whenever wind direction or speed changes. A 5-knot wind shift can change the right setting by 25 percent.
Skeg vs Rudder: Which Is Better for Your Kayak?
Both skegs and rudders fight weather cocking, but they do it in completely different ways. A skeg holds the stern; a rudder turns the boat. Choosing between them comes down to the kind of paddling you do most.
| Feature | Kayak Skeg | Kayak Rudder |
|---|---|---|
| How it works | Drops a fin from the stern to add sideways drag | Drops a hinged blade you pivot with foot pedals |
| Steering | No steering function | Turns the bow left or right |
| Best for | Open water, rough seas, downwind paddling | River paddling, fishing, course corrections |
| Complexity | Simple slider or cable, fewer parts | Foot pedals, cables, hinges, more to break |
| Skill demand | Lower; uses paddling technique to steer | Lower in wind; relies on hardware for turns |
| Drawbacks | Eats into stern storage; can stick | More moving parts; can fail mid-trip |
| Best kayak length | 14 feet and longer (touring and sea kayaks) | Any length; common on fishing and rec kayaks |
For sea kayaking and multi-day touring, a skeg wins because it is mechanically simpler and encourages better paddle skills. For fishing kayaks or whitewater where you need active steering, a rudder is the practical choice. Common Beginner Mistakes and When NOT to Use a Skeg
I have made every mistake on this list. Skip the learning curve.
Mistake 1: Dropping the skeg fully in calm water. A deployed skeg in flat conditions just adds drag. You will feel slow and sluggish for no benefit. Stow it until wind or waves justify deployment.
Mistake 2: Dropping the skeg when paddling upwind. Going upwind, the wind already helps your tracking. Adding skeg on top of that turns your kayak into a plank. Keep the skeg stowed upwind and rely on forward stroke technique.
Mistake 3: Treating the skeg as a steering device. The skeg will not turn your kayak. If you try to carve a turn by dropping the skeg harder on one side, you will only slow down. Use sweep strokes, edging, and rudder strokes to change direction.
Mistake 4: Never re-tuning as conditions change. The skeg setting that worked at the launch beach may be wrong 30 minutes later when wind shifts. Recheck every time wind direction or strength changes noticeably.
When NOT to use a skeg: in mirror-flat water, when paddling directly upwind in stiff wind, and any time your kayak already tracks straight without effort. The skeg is a tool, not a default.
Troubleshooting: Stuck, Floppy, or Broken Skegs
Is a broken skeg a big deal? Usually no, but it depends on where and when it fails.
If the skeg cable snaps, the blade will either retract fully into the box or drop fully and stay down. A dropped skeg adds drag and pulls the stern, but it does not sink the boat. Paddle home at an angle to the wind, using sweep strokes to compensate. A retracted skeg just means you are back to fighting weather cocking by hand, which you already knew how to do before you got the skeg.
Common field issues and fixes:
- Stuck skeg (will not deploy): Debris in the skeg box is the usual culprit. At the launch, push the boat into shallow water, reach under the stern, and clear pebbles or sand from the slot. Lubricate the cable with silicone spray once a season.
- Floppy skeg (drops on its own): The slider cable has stretched, or the internal pin is worn. Most skeg kits have an adjustable tension screw near the slider; tighten it until the blade holds position. Carry a spare cable on multi-day trips.
- Cable pops out of the guide: Re-thread it by feel; the cable path is usually visible inside the cockpit. Tape the guide so it cannot pop again.
- Skeg box delaminates: This is a real problem and requires repair at home. Paddle to shore using edging and sweep strokes, then patch the box with marine-grade epoxy.
Reddit's sea kayak community is split on whether to bring a spare cable. Most veteran paddlers carry one on trips longer than three days. For day paddles, a multitool and a spare clevis pin cover most failures.
Fixed vs Retractable Skegs
A fixed skeg is a permanent fin glued or bolted to the hull. It cannot be retracted. A retractable skeg rides inside the skeg box and is deployed on demand.
Fixed skegs are mechanically bulletproof and add a small amount of tracking all the time. They are common on surf kayaks and some river runners where simplicity matters. The downside is permanent drag, which hurts acceleration and surf performance.
Retractable skegs are the standard on touring and sea kayaks because you can choose when to pay the drag cost. They add complexity and a potential failure point, but in exchange you get a kayak that tracks when you need it and pivots freely when you do not. For most paddlers learning how to use a kayak skeg, retractable is the right answer.
Frequently Asked Questions
What does a skeg do for a kayak?
A kayak skeg is a retractable fin that drops from the hull at the stern to add sideways drag. That drag counteracts weather cocking, the wind-driven tendency of the bow to swing upwind, so the kayak tracks straight and you can paddle with even strokes on both sides.
Is a rudder or skeg better for a kayak?
A skeg is better for sea kayaking and open-water touring because it is mechanically simpler and encourages paddling skill. A rudder is better for fishing, river running, and any paddling where you want active foot-controlled steering. Skegs track; rudders turn.
When should I lower my kayak skeg?
Lower your kayak skeg any time wind or current makes the bow weather-cock off course. A simple starting rule: 0 percent upwind, about 50 percent in a crosswind, and 100 percent downwind. Stow the skeg in calm flat water.
How much skeg should I use?
Use the smallest amount of skeg that lets you paddle with even strokes on both sides. Start at zero, deploy a little at a time, and stop increasing as soon as the bow stops swinging upwind. Too much skeg pulls the stern and slows the boat.
Is a broken skeg a big deal?
A broken skeg is usually not a big deal. If the cable snaps and the blade retracts, you lose tracking help but stay safe. If the blade drops and sticks down, the kayak becomes slower and weather-helm increases, but it does not sink. Paddle home using sweep strokes and edging.
What are the pros and cons of a kayak skeg?
Pros: better tracking in wind and waves, less shoulder fatigue, simpler mechanics than a rudder. Cons: skeg box eats stern storage, cables can stretch or snap, and over-deployment pulls the boat off line instead of fixing it.
